What country buys the most from China?

Also shown is each import country's percentage of total Chinese exports.
  • United States: US$521 billion (17.2% of China's total exports)
  • Hong Kong: $313.1 billion (10.3%)
  • Japan: $151.3 billion (5%)
  • South Korea: $135.1 billion (4.5%)
  • Vietnam: $125.8 billion (4.2%)
  • Germany: $103 billion (3.4%)

Who import most from China?

At $20.49 trillion, the United States boasts the largest economy in the world and is China's largest trading partner. Last year, the total value of bilateral trade between the two countries was $737.1 billion, with U.S. imports from China valued at $557.9 billion and U.S. exports to China valued at $179.3 billion.

What do we purchase the most from China?

China is the leading supplier for every import category for the United States.
...
Its top import product categories track with those of the U.S. overall:
  • Machinery & Electrical: 24% of U.S. imports from China.
  • Miscellaneous: 19%
  • Metals: 10%
  • Textiles: 8%
  • Plastics/Rubbers: 7%

What are China's biggest exports?

In 2020, China's major export goods were automatic data processing machines and components, followed by textiles, clothes and clothing accessories, mobile phones, and integrated circuits.

Who is the biggest importer in the world?

Largest Importers

The United States takes home the number one spot with $2,409 billion of imports in 2017, about 13.4% of the global total. It's worth mentioning that this is $860 billion higher than the country's exports in 2017, and that the difference between the two numbers is the hotly-debated trade deficit.

What would happen if China stopped trading with the US?

Cutting China off from the U.S. would cost America hundreds of billions of dollars, report says. Expanding U.S. tariffs of 25% to all trade with China could cost the U.S. $190 billion a year in GDP, according to a report released Wednesday by the U.S. Chamber of Commerce and Rhodium Group.

What is the #1 export from the USA to China?

Top U.S. Exports to China

In 2017, the top export category to China was civilian aircraft, at around $16.26 billion, followed by soybeans, at around $12.25 billion. The third-highest export was motor vehicles, at $10.3 billion, and fourth was electronic integrated circuits, at around $5.29 billion.

Why do we buy so much from China?

China produces many consumer goods at lower costs than other countries can. Buyers, including those in the United States, are drawn to low prices. Most economists agree that China's competitive pricing is a result of two factors: A lower standard of living, which allows companies in China to pay lower wages to workers.

Who is China's biggest trading partner 2022?

ASEAN remains China's largest trade partner, accounting for 14.6 percent of China's total foreign trade in the first four months of 2022, with the EU and the US ranking second and third, according to the latest customs statistics on Monday.

What if American stores stop buying Chinese imports?

One way or another, our economy would shrink. By how much is hard to say. If 40% of our imports from China disappeared, then 1.26% of GDP would disappear: Imports are approximately 15% of U.S. consumption, and China's share of that is about 21%, so our imports from China represent 3.15% of GDP.
